Special Honors
- Recipient of the 1994 Chairman of the Joint Chiefs of Staff Award for Excellence in Military Medicine (also known as the Fisher Award)
- Finalist of the 1995 Innovations in American Government Award from the John F. Kennedy School of Government at Harvard University and the Ford Foundation
- Received the 1996 Sustaining Membership Lecture Award for the Association of Military Surgeons of the United States.
